Most homeowners pay around $90 for a journeyman carpenter doing general carpentry work. An apprentice carpenter may charge $40 to $50 an hour. Sometimes a journeyman or master carpenter will charge a higher rate, of which a portion is subcontracted out to the apprentice, with the remainder going to themselves for their work overseeing the project.
